Amec's Ingen Ideas wins Brae contract

Dec 07, 2015

Marathon Oil has awarded Ingen Ideas, an Amec Foster Wheeler company, a contract worth approximately £8million. The five-year multi-discipline engineering contract covers Marathon Oil’s Brae Complex in the North Sea. The contract started in October 2015 and will run for five years…

Faroe completes Blane, Enoch acquisition

Nov 06, 2015

Faroe Petroleum has completed an up to US$20 million deal to acquire Roc Oil (GB Holdings), which holds 12.5006% interest in the Blane field and a 12.00% interest in the Enoch field, both in the UK North Sea. Roc Oil GB is a subsidiary of Roc Oil Company…

Alba B3 ready for Equatorial Guinea

Nov 05, 2015

Heerema Fabrication Group (HFG) has loaded out the Alba B3 jacket and topsides ahead of its sail away to Equatorial Guinea, planned for the end of this month.  The 2000-ton, four-legged jacket, built at the Vlissingen yard in the Netherlands…

Imtech works on Marathon's Alba platform

Mar 23, 2015

Imtech Marine is supplying a heating, ventilation and air conditioning (HVAC) system to the 6000-tonne Alba B3 greenfield compression platform, currently under construction for Marathon E.G. Production. To be located in Equatorial Guinea…

Low oil prices could persist into 2017

Feb 19, 2015

Centrica has cut its exploration and budget 40% saying that it thinks oil prices will remain low for the rest of 2015 and potentially also into 2016 and 2017.  The comments, made by the firm's CEO Iain Conn, echo BP CEO Bob Dudley's…

Hess sheds retail unit

May 23, 2014

Hess Corporation is set to complete its transition into a pure-play exploration and prodution company after agreeing a deal to sell its retail business to Marathon Petroleum Corporation for US$2.6 billion.  Hess says the business unit…

Marathon markets North Sea assets

Dec 12, 2013

Marathon Oil has said it is to start marketing its UK North Sea and Norway assets as part of a continued portfolio optimization strategy.  Marathon Oil president and CEO Lee Tillman said the move came as the business was focusing activity on US resource plays…
